Pride for Israel at the IOI International Olympiad in Informatics held in Uzbekistan: 3 high school students from Israel won gold medals and one more won bronze. Drama occurred at the medal ceremony after Yotam Budnik, one of our winners, pulled out an Israeli flag in violation of the regulations, and his medal was revoked.

The Israeli team in computer science has always been at the world top of world championships, but in 2024 it was decided to suspend the team because of the war in Gaza. Last year Israel did not participate in the competition, while this year 4 team members managed to obtain external funding and flew to compete under the Olympic flag.

Yoav Shamai, Yotam Budnik, Amir Crispin and Daniel Peri-Nes upon their return to Israel (photo: private)

The result: Daniel Peri-Nes from Kiryat Ono, Yotam Budnik from Rehovot and Yoav Shamai from Ramat Gan won a gold medal, and Amir Crispin from Rishon LeZion won a bronze medal. If Israel had officially participated in the competition, it would have been ranked second in the world — after China and before the USA. In doing so, the students equaled the best achievement in Israel's history at the championship, which was achieved two years ago.

But the real drama surrounding the competition occurred at its closing ceremony: the gold medalist, Yotam Budnik, decided that he was not prepared to go up to the medal ceremony without the flag of Israel, as is customary among all countries. However, the organizers were not prepared for this since Israel is suspended from the competition.

Budnik hid an Israeli flag in his back pocket in advance, and after he was awarded the medal, he pulled out the flag and wrapped himself in it. When he came down from the stage, the organizers informed him that due to the step he had taken, he must return the medal or his win would be canceled. Budnik replied that he would not return the medal. After an emergency vote among the championship organizers, Budnik's win was revoked and his name was pushed to the bottom of the participant table. The gold medal remained in his possession.

This evening, Budnik told the ice website:

"I went up with the flag because I wanted to protest against the sanctions imposed on Israel. In my opinion, it is ridiculous to mix politics into a computer science competition, and to punish high school students for their country of origin. Besides, the sanctions imposed on Israel were accepted unfairly, when Israel was illegally not invited to the 2024 Olympiad, which only adds to the lack of fairness and logic."
